Output 981bf1c9a350e74f12ae4ffa54efa71a41802f10b1663282731092dbd2bfa589:2

value
580963
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6edaed23f9b39fe87206f42b1f2a10d4e0b4e94 OP_EQUAL
address
3KprT2JaiAdScskMyHX8vyaheCk9FgBuWt
transaction
981bf1c9a350e74f12ae4ffa54efa71a41802f10b1663282731092dbd2bfa589
confirmations
138440
spent
true